Titanium rods would be on my list. Reduced pin od as well. Get the rotating assembly as light as possible. Custom oil pan, as big "think wide" as possible. Piston guided rods would be a must too. 1 mm ring pack helps a little from where you ate at too.

I have had no luck with gapless. My theory is the rings are not free under pressure. If the piston is tipped to the left on the way up and tilted right on the way down, there must be a moment under pressure that the rings get compressed to their smallest point during the rock over.

“Stock” cars find some of their performance by running the engine in the upper range and beyond from start to finish, and gearing the car to maximize ET reduction in the first 330’ of the run, accepting that the engine is hanging it’s tongue out for a good portion of the pass.
If your heads are that good as you claim, and you want the quickest ETs, you should be spinning your engine WAYYY more than you are, like 8500+. You need to be thinking like Pro Stock/Competition Eliminator/ SS/AH.

Re: All out performance bbc
Yep, even stuff like reducing toe in on the wheel alignment, reducing preload on wheel bearings & running thinner bearing lube, making sure brake pads are not dragging at all.
Setting up pinion angle for min power loss, lower friction diff & trans Lube.
Keeping air out from under the car & reducing air drag on drive train.
Taping over body seams, flush fitting windows.
Many ways to cut parasitic losses outside the engine.
